You’ll Enjoy a Number of Benefits When You Seal Your Natural Stone

The list of reasons to seal your natural stone is long. Two of the main reasons is that once the stone is sealed it is protected and that it is more beautiful. It is protected because the sealant decreases the size of the pores of the stone, which prevents oil, water, and other debris from penetrating the stone and staining it.

Sealing helps the stone look natural in the same way: The fact that the pores are smaller means that less dust and dirt can become trapped. This keeps the surface cleaner for longer periods of time. It also makes it easier for you to clean the surface – it is truly a win-win.
